Reno is known as the "Biggest Little City in the World." Visitors play an important role in the Reno economy, and over the years a long series of events has been established to attract people of diverse interests to Reno.

Reno celebrates ARTown, its month-long arts festival, through July each year with dance, poetry, music, and more, at events held throughout the community.
